[Linux][Launcher] The launcher sometimes loses the project list
When launch Unity, the launcher shows up with a list of previous opened Unity projects. This list is wiped out sometimes on Linux for unknown reasons... for now.
Repro:
1. Launch Unity in Ubuntu 18.04
2. Observe the project list
